The ability to inspirationally persuade and motivate others is known as:

Social Studies
1 answer:
Natasha2012 [34]3 years ago
5 0
The answer is Charisma in which this is the ability to inspirationally persuade and motivate others. In addition, charisma is the outcome of excellent communication and interpersonal skills, as these skills can be educated and developed. Suitable charismatic contains giving careful attention to how you interact with other people in which the characters that make up charisma are positive and tempting to others. The charismatic person uses their skills to get people on their side, possibly from a specialized, philosophical or social opinion of view.

What is normal body water percentage?

Most of the human body is water, with an average of roughly 60%. The amount of water in the body changes slightly with age, sex, and hydration levels. While the average percentage of water in a person's body is around 60%, the percentage can vary from roughly 45–75%.
